Exploring Art A Global Thematic Approach Book Summary/Review:
Making art relevant to everyday life, EXPLORING ART: A GLOBAL, THEMATIC APPROACH, 5E provides a solid foundation of art basics and then presents art from across time and around the world through themes such as religion, power and politics, sexuality, mind and body, mortality and immortality, nature and technology, and entertainment and visual culture. Art Experiences features in every chapter and an all-new Chapter 15, Art in Your Life, draw explicit connections between art and students' lives, illustrating how art is all around us as well as providing suggestions for interacting with art. Timelines with thumbnail images help students easily draw chronological connections between works, and detailed world maps illustrate geographical relevance. In addition to new works, the fifth edition offers expanded representation of contemporary artists from around the globe. For graphic designers, illustrators, photographers, printers, and artists, explains the techniques and potential of digital photo illustration. Both elementary and advanced procedures are explained and illustrated step-by-step, including digitalizing, distorting, layering, manipulating, altering colors, capturing images from a variety of media, and storing and managing files.
